i2c: core: Don't fail PRP0001 enumeration when no ID table exist
[ Upstream commit e3cb82c6d6f6c27ab754e13ae29bdd6b949982e2 ] When commit c64ffff7a9d1 ("i2c: core: Allow empty id_table in ACPI case as well") fixed the enumeration of I²C devices on ACPI enabled platforms when driver has no ID table, it missed the PRP0001 support. i2c_device_match() and i2c_acpi_match_device() differently match driver against given device. Use acpi_driver_match_device(), that is used in the former, in i2c_device_probe() and don't fail PRP0001 enumeration when no ID table exist.
